Analytical Techniques in Corning, IA's Laboratories: Laboratories in Corning, IA utilize advanced technologies such as chromatography combined with mass spectrometry to assess drug metabolites. This sophisticated method involves utilizing gas chromatography (GC-MS) or liquid chromatography (LC-MS) to effectively separate the metabolites within a sample. Subsequently, mass spectrometry is employed to measure the mass-to-charge ratio of ionized molecules, offering precise identification and quantification of every metabolite. They may also utilize innovative approaches such as radioactive labeling and nuclear magnetic resonance (NMR) spectroscopy to complement their analyses.

Sequential Procedure:

Sample Processing: A biological specimen, such as urine or blood, is obtained in Corning, IA for analysis. For instance, measuring urine creatinine levels ensures normalized concentrations of metabolites in the sample.

Chromatographic Division: The specimen is processed within a chromatography machine, separating compounds based on their chemical nature.

  • Utilizing Liquid Chromatography (LC): The specimen is dissolved in a liquid, passing through a column where different metabolites proceed at varying speeds, facilitating their separation.
  • Applying Gas Chromatography (GC): The specimen is vaporized for column passage, often applied to volatile compounds.

Mass Spectrometric Analysis: The isolated compounds are then assessed in a mass spectrometer.

  • Ion Formation: Compounds are ionized, acquiring a positive or negative charge.
  • Ratio Measurement: The mass spectrometer evaluates the mass-to-charge ratios, unique to each metabolite.
  • Dual Stage Mass Spectrometry (MS/MS): Many modern Corning, IA labs employ a second mass spectrometry stage for specific, sensitive detection, especially with complex samples.

Metabolite Confirmation and Quantification: The mass spectrometric data undergoes analysis for metabolite identification and quantification, where signal intensity reflects concentration levels.

Validation: Due to the precision of LC-MS/MS and GC-MS methodologies, these are frequently utilized for confirmatory testing in Corning, IA to dismiss any false positives from initial screenings.

Alternative Techniques:

  • Radiolabeling Methodology: Drugs labeled with radioactive isotopes can be tracked after metabolism. As metabolites traverse an LC system, radioactivity can be detected, enabling their chromatographic location pinpointing.
  • NMR Spectroscopy Utilization: NMR can reveal exact metabolite structures, particularly valuable when mass spectrometry alone proves insufficient in distinguishing isomers or exactly locating chemical modifications, per NIH findings.

Different Types of Drug Tests in Corning, IA

Drug testing in Corning, IA employs diverse biological specimens to uncover evidence of drug use within various timeframes.

Urine analysis is the most prevalent approach due to its affordability, yet hair, saliva, blood, breath, and sweat tests serve unique purposes, such as detecting short-term or prolonged substance use.

The selection of an optimal test modality is predominantly dictated by the rationale behind the screening and the desired detection window.

Hair Drug Test in Corning, IA

In Corning, IA, hair follicle analysis presents the most enduring detection period for substance use.

Detection Span: Typically stretches up to 90 days for most drugs; slower growth of body hair can elongate this window.

Ideal Applications: Exceptionally effective for piecing together historical substance use trends, pivotal in occupational screenings within critical industries.

Limitations: Costly with protracted result timelines; inadequate for recent substance consumption detection given the lead time for drug encasement in hair outgrowth.

Saliva Drug Test in Corning, IA

In Corning, IA, the oral fluid test, requiring a simple mouth swab, is used for its straightforward collection process.

  • Detection Window: Short, generally between 24 to 48 hours, but extends for certain substances, making it effective for detecting current or recent drug use, particularly in post-incident scenarios.
  • Best Use: Suitable for judging immediate drug use; non-invasive and supervised collection minimizes tampering risks.
  • Drawbacks: Limited detection period and lower potential accuracy compared to urine or blood assessments.

Blood Drug Test in Corning, IA

In Corning, IA, blood tests necessitate intravenous sample collection for drug analysis.

Detection window: Very brief, typically spanning minutes to hours, as drugs are swiftly metabolized and exit the bloodstream.

Best for: Essential in critical situations such as overdose emergencies or when gauging immediate impairment.

Drawbacks: Most invasive and expensive method, with a narrow detection window, limiting its general screening utility.

Breath Alcohol Test in Corning, IA

Utilized frequently by Corning, IA law enforcement, this method gauges alcohol levels within an individual's breath.

Detection Window: Pinned to recent alcohol ingestion, it possesses a reliable span of 12 to 24 hours.

Ideal Context: It aids in estimating Blood Alcohol Concentration (BAC) levels, indicating current intoxication. This is particularly valuable at roadside checkpoints.

Drawbacks: It only assesses alcohol presence and retains a notably brief detection period.

Sweat Patch Test in Corning, IA

In Corning, IA, skin patches designed to accrue sweat over extended intervals contribute to long-term monitoring solutions.

Detection window: This non-traditional approach captures composite usage insights through days to weeks of collection.

Best for: Suited for continuous observation programs, it's particularly valuable for rehabilitative or probationary supervision.

Drawbacks: Vulnerable to external contaminants and less pervasive in routine settings compared to standard testing techniques.

How Does Your Body Process THC?

Corning, IA recognizes that THC is absorbed into body tissues and processed by the liver into its metabolites 11-hydroxy-THC and carboxy-THC.

Approximately 65% of cannabis is eliminated via feces with around 20% departing through urine. The remainder is sequestered in bodily tissues.

For chronic marijuana users, THC accumulates in fatty tissues faster than its elimination rate, possibly leading to positive tests long after initial consumption.

How Long is Marijuana in Your System?

THC Characteristics in Corning, IA: THC is a fat-soluble compound with a notably long half-life, defined as the period required for its concentration within the body to decrease by half. Corning, IA research indicates that the persistence of residual THC hinges on individual usage patterns. An example study discovered a half-life of 1.3 days for infrequent users. On the other end, frequent consumption reflected a half-life fluctuating between 5 and 13 days.
